Hey guys, the bug has hit me and I can't stand it any longer! lol Gonna be doing an i7 920 build in the next few weeks and wanted to get some input on 1 or 2 issues that crossed my mind.

First things first, I've pretty much narrowed down my board choice to the DFI LP DK X58-T3eH6.

I plan to pick up the cpu and thermaltake V1 or V1 AX from a local microcenter.

My conflict comes in with the RAM. I'm trying to decide between like 4 kits LOL
G.SKILL PI Black 6GB DDR3 1600 (PC3 12800) for $219
OCZ Platinum 6GB DDR3 1600 (PC3 12800) for $119 w/ $10 MIR
OCZ Reaper HPC 6GB DDR3 1866 (PC3 15000) for $191 w/$40 MIR
CORSAIR XMS3 6GB DDR3 1600 (PC3 12800) for $141

- I know the G.Skill set works VERY well from looking at these results , it just has a pretty hefty price premium.
- The OCZ Platinum kit is not only reasonably priced but also has the lowest latencies of all the kits listed
- The OCZ Reaper kit has the most bandwidth and OC flexibility for a reasonable price
- The Corsair kit is mainly for if I can't stand it any longer and decide to get a P6T vanilla instead (then I can just buy everything locally from Microcenter) lol


Second issue is I'm wondering if my PSU will be up to the task. I have the orange PCP&C Silencer 750w unit and I'm planning to shoot for a 4Ghz OC.
